Sourcefire, Beta Calculation

Beta is the sensitivity of the expected excess asset returns to the expected excess market returns. A stock's beta can be calculated by dividing the product of the covariance of the individual stock's returns and the market's returns by the variance of the market's returns over a specified period. Basically, GuruFocus uses the returns calculated over three-year period.


Sourcefire,  (FRA:SEV) Beta Explanation

Beta is a measure of the volatility, or systematic risk, of a security or a portfolio in comparison to the market as a whole. We usually compare beta to 1. A beta of 1 indicates that the security's price will move with the market. A beta of less than 1 means that the security will be less volatile than the market. A beta of greater than 1 indicates that the security's price will be more volatile than the market.

Beta is primarily used in the Capital Asset Pricing Model (CAPM) to calculate the Cost of Equity, which can be used in the calculation of WACC %. The formula of Cost of Equity is:
Cost of Equity = Risk-Free Rate of Return + Beta of Asset * (Expected Return of the Market - Risk-Free Rate of Return)

Sourcefire, Inc. was incorporated in Delaware in 2001. The Company is a provider of Enterprise Threat Management, or ETM, intelligent security infrastructure solutions for information technology, or IT, environments of commercial enterprises such as healthcare, financial services, manufacturing, energy, education, retail and telecommunications and federal and state government organizations. The Company's 3D System is comprised of hardware and software product offerings such as Sourcefire Defense Center and Sourcefire 3D Sensors. The Sourcefire 3D System Defense Center unifies critical network security functions including event monitoring, correlation, and prioritization with network and user intelligence for forensic analysis, trends analysis, reporting and alerting. Sourcefire 3D Sensors have processing speeds ranging from 5 megabytes per second, or Mbps, to 10 gigabytes per second, or Gbps, Sourcefire 3D Sensors are highly scalable, fault-tolerant appliances responsible for processing Sourcefire IPS, RNA, RUA and NetFlow Analysis software applications. The Company's 3D Sensors are available with a variety of copper and fiber interfaces to meet the connectivity needs of virtually any organization. The company also provides a variety of professional services solutions to provide customers with best practices for planning, installing, configuring, and managing all components of the Sourcefire 3D System. The Company provides a variety of training programs to help security professionals using Sourcefire commercial or open source security solutions out of their investment. The competitors include Cisco Systems, Inc., IBM Corporation, Juniper Networks, Inc., 3Com Corporation, Check Point Software Technologies, Ltd., McAfee, Inc., Cisco Systems, Inc., 3Com Corporation and Juniper Networks, Inc. The Company sells their solutions to a diverse customer base that includes Global 2000 companies, global enterprises, U.S. and international government agencies and small and mid-size businesses. For the years ended December 31, 2012, 2011 and 2010, the Company generated approximately 67%, 75%, and 75% of the revenue from customers in the United States and 33%, 25%, and 25% from customers outside the United States, respectively. The Company increased their total revenue from $165.6 million in 2011 to $223.1 million in 2012, representing an annual growth rate of 35%.To protect intellectual property, both domestically and abroad, the Company rely on patent, trademark, copyright and trade secret laws The Company holds 23 issued patents and have dozens of patent applications pending for examination in the U.S. and foreign jurisdictions.
